Handover — Reception Move to Ground Floor

Hi Delna,

As of Monday the reception desk relocates from Level 1 to the ground-floor atrium, beside the Fennick Hall entrance. The visitor log, spare lanyards, and the parcel trolley have already been moved; the label printer follows Tuesday. Please redirect couriers verbally until the new signage arrives. The old Level 1 door will be locked permanently Wednesday. Until your new badge is cut, use the interim pass below.

staff pass of kageg-yageg = bdg-QUNIL-00092

# Echotrail Audio-Guide — Approval Process

For the weekly sync: all releases of the Echotrail museum audio-guide app follow a two-stage approval. First, content leads verify narration tracks and exhibit mappings against the current gallery layout. Second, engineering confirms offline bundle integrity and accessibility checks. Neither stage may be skipped, even for content-only patches. Once both stages pass, final release authority — including the go/no-go call — belongs to one named approver.

signatory, yahog-badug: Quenix Ulaael

Alert: DEDUPE_BACKLOG_HIGH

This fires when Quellbot, our alert deduplicator, has more than 500 unmerged events in its queue for 10+ minutes. Usually means the fingerprinting rules got too strict after a config push, or the matcher pod is wedged. Check recent rule changes first, then restart the matcher. Still stuck? Ask the Quellbot crew at the address below.

escalation mailbox, kaweg-kahif: druwyn.sordor@nelvroworks.corp